Montserrat transit visa requirements for Saint Barthelemy citizens
Documents required for Montserrat from Saint Barthelemy include passport and other supporting documents. A total of 4 documents are required.
- Visa Application Form: Completed application form for Montserrat
- Passport: Original Passport or Travel document of country with at least 6 months remaining validity on the date of travel and have at least 2 visa pages clear of any markings.
- Travel Proof: A confirmed booking or itinerary for your onward journey to a third country.
- Onward Travel: Proof of entry authorization for the country you are transiting to, such as a valid visa, entry permit, or other relevant documentation.
